Which nutrient(s) do(es) not provide energy? <select all>
a. protein
b. minerals
c. lipids
d. alcohol
e. vitamins
f. carbohydrates - Ans--minerals and vitamins
Which element is found in protein, but is not found in carbohydrates or
lipids?
a. carbon
b. nitrogen
c. oxygen
d. hydrogen - Ans--nitrogen

Suppose you are advising a client that 3 ounces (oz) of chicken breast
contains approximately 25 grams of protein. Which of the following objects
should you use to describe the approximate volume for 3 oz of chicken
breast?
a. tennis ball
b. deck of cards
c. golf pair
d. baseball - Ans--deck of cards
What do secretions from the pancreas include? - Ans--sodium bicarbonate
and digestive enzymes
If a serving of food contains 10 grams of fat, 25 grams of carbohydrates, and
15 grams of protein how much energy does each macronutrient provide?
How much energy does the whole serving provide? Fill in the blanks below
10 g of fat = ___ kcal
25 g of carbs = ___ kcal
15 g of protein = ___ kcal
total serving = ___ kcal - Ans--10 g of fat = _90_ kcal
25 g of carbs = _100_ kcal
15 g of protein = _60_ kcal
total serving = _250_ kcal
